Re:gutloading mealies and age question - 2007/11/09 07:28 For hedgehogs, the mealworms are definitely a treat, therefore don't really need the gutloading that your herps need. That being said, I do not see anything in the list of things you are gutloading your mealworms with that will harm a hedgehog.
I tend to start feeding mealworms to mine at about 8 weeks. The big part to remember is that a hedgehogs' stomach is very small, and mealworms should be given in moderation.
